Gutter clog removal services focus on clearing out debris, leaves, and other obstructions that can block rainwater from flowing freely through a property's gutter system. Over time, gutters can accumulate dirt, twigs, and buildup, especially during fall or after storms. Professional contractors utilize specialized tools and techniques to safely remove these blockages, ensuring that water can move smoothly away from the roof and foundation. Regular gutter cleaning can prevent issues caused by standing water and reduce the risk of damage to the property’s exterior and structure.
Clogged gutters often lead to a variety of problems that can be costly if left unaddressed. When gutters are blocked, water may overflow during heavy rain, causing water to spill over the sides and potentially damage siding, windows, and landscaping. Persistent clogs can also lead to water pooling around the foundation, increasing the risk of basement flooding or foundation cracks. Additionally, standing water within gutters can promote the growth of mold, mildew, and pests such as mosquitoes. Gutter clog removal helps mitigate these issues by restoring proper drainage and protecting the property’s integrity.

The overview below groups typical Gutter Clog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in South Zanesville,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ine gutter clog removal on smaller properties usually range from $100 to $300. Many common jobs fall within this range, especially for homes with straightforward access.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this band unless additional services are needed.
Medium-Sized Projects - For more extensive clog removal involving multiple downspouts or moderate debris buildup, local contractors often charge between $300 and $600. This is a common range for most residential gutter cleaning jobs in South Zanesville, OH. Larger or more complex jobs may go beyond this range.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ger, more involved projects such as cleaning gutters on multi-story homes or properties with difficult access can cost $600 to $1,200. These jobs are less frequent but necessary when routine maintenance reveals significant blockages or damage.
Full Gutter Replacement - Complete gutter system replacements, including removal and installation, can range from $2,000 to over $5,000 depending on the size and materials used. Most projects are in the lower to mid part of this range, with higher costs reserved for extensive or custom installations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my gutters need clog removal? Signs include overflowing water, sagging gutters, or visible debris buildup that prevents proper drainage.
What causes gutter clogs? Common causes are leaves, twigs, dirt, and other debris that accumulate and block water flow.
Are gutter clog removal services safe for my home? Professional service providers use proper techniques to clear clogs without damaging gutters or surrounding areas.
How often should gutters be checked for clogs? Regular inspections are recommended, especially during fall and after storms, to prevent blockages.
Can gutter clog removal prevent water damage? Yes, clearing clogs helps ensure proper drainage, which can reduce the risk of water damage to your home's foundation and exterior.
